    The typical processing time usually takes 2 – 4. With the coronavirus, it may take longer. I will keep you all posted on the processing time.

    * March 19 – Received passing score from NASBA

    * March 20 – Received email from Texas Board & they mailed out Application Packet

    * March 23 –
    * Received application packet in the mail
    * Completed 4 Hour Ethics course
    * Had oath of office notarized (MIL is a notary)

    * March 24 –
    * Mailed back application packet & $50.00 application fee
    * I had my supervisor complete my work experience and his recommendation prior to taking the final exam. He is
    retiring and moving out of state. Glad I did this as he won’t be returning to the office because our office is closed,
    due to the Coronavirus.
